:Take on side of the gasiter off and have a look to see wuere the oil is comming from, i.e. down from the gear box or up out of the bevel box.
that way you'll have some idea whats wrong. The only way to see about warrenty is to go and see your nice BMW dealer and enquire. Bear in mind that once you have ascertained where the oil is comming from you can at least advise BMW's what the problem is. Hve you opver filled the bevel box or gear box? just a silly thought.
